Assistant Manager, Alternatives

 

Introduction 

The KPMG Alternatives team provides high-quality and impactful tax advisory and compliance services to the Alternative Investment Fund sector. This includes private equity, hedge funds, credit funds and real estate funds.

Due to our ongoing growth, we have a number of job openings for exceptional candidates. This posting is for a role focussed on Alternative Funds tax and would be well suited to a driven and motivated candidate with experience in the Alternative Investment Funds sector, or someone with a keen interest in developing this as a specialism. We are also hiring for other roles across the Alternatives tax team – see separate postings.

 

Key responsibilities


As an Assistant Manager, your responsibilities will include:

  • Preparing tax advice on a wide range of UK and international tax matters relevant to the Alternative Funds sector, including UK corporation tax and partnership tax matters. This will require undertaking detailed technical research of legislation, case law and HMRC manuals. If you don’t have a background in Alternative Investment Funds, we will support you in learning about the sector and applying your existing UK corporation tax and partnership tax knowledge.
  • Reviewing corporation tax and partnership tax returns that have been prepared by team members, identifying any errors or changes, and getting them ready for final review and sign-out.
  • Attending client meetings and calls, including playing an active role in the discussion of tax technical topics.
  • Interacting with HMRC, including by telephone and letter.
  • Build long-term trusted client relationships with the clients that you are aligned to. This will include understanding the client’s business and pro-actively think about their needs, in order to identify other KPMG services that they may benefit from.
  • Working collaboratively with other members of the Alternatives team in the UK, as well as with other KPMG offices globally. Adapting your style and approach when needed in order to achieve the best possible outcome.
  • Supporting the team with business development initiatives, which may include researching potential clients, preparing flyers or other marketing material, and preparing for seminars and in-person events.

 

 

Relevant skills and experience for this role

The successful candidate will be able to demonstrate all of the following attributes:

  • Qualified as a Chartered Accountant (CA or ACA), Chartered Tax Advisor or solicitor (or international equivalent).
  • Career drive to develop a specialism in Alternative Funds taxation and to be part of a fast-growing, high-performing Alternatives tax team.
  • Positive approach to personal development and motivation for progression to Manager grade and beyond, as your experience and knowledge develops.
  • Track record of delivering high-quality corporate tax advisory and compliance services to clients. Experience in Alternative Investment Funds sector is preferred, but this is not essential.
  • Ability to manage competing deadlines by planning ahead and prioritising, and communicating effectively with colleagues and clients, including when under pressure.
  • Strong level of UK corporation tax knowledge and the ability to communicate complex rules and ideas in a simple way, both verbally and in writing.
  • Delivers written work to a consistently high standard, with a strong attention to detail.

The Role:

 

KPMG's Tax practice is a dynamic and successful area of our business. A constantly changing and increasingly high-profile field, Tax can offer a surprisingly broad range of quality career paths to ambitious people.

We are looking for a Tax Assistant Manager to provide tax advisory, compliance management and business development services to our clients and targets.
This work would include:

• Being the principal contact with many clients on day to day tax matters and working with managers, senior managers, directors or partners on larger clients.• Being involved on tax advisory and planning work on client portfolio and working with senior colleagues and specialists to deliver expertise to the local market.
• Assisting with business development and attending client events.  
• Responding appropriately to requests from clients for other KPMG services.  Co-ordinating a number of different teams internally to provide a single point of contact for the client in delivering a comprehensive cross-tax offering.
• Working with the tax computation processing team in the management and delivery of tax compliance work. Monitoring the tax compliance position using tax administration software.
• Reviewing corporation tax computations and advising the client on the computational treatment of contentious issues.
• Co-ordinating tax payments, loss relief, capital allowances, group relief and other claims.
• Delegating delivery of work to junior colleagues whilst maintaining control of quality and timetables.
• Coaching and developing more junior members of staff.
• Maintaining strong financial management of client accounts. For example making sure that fees are raised regularly and identifying situations where overruns can be billed.
• Keeping internal control records up to date and ensuring compliance with quality control procedures.

The Individual:


• Qualified (ACA or CTA or equivalent)
• Sound knowledge of UK corporate taxation and preferably awareness of international tax issues• Sound knowledge of accountancy principles, in particular accounting for tax (including deferred taxation and accounts disclosures)
• Strong time and task management skills.  Able to remain calm when under pressure and meet deadlines
• Sustains a high level of drive, shows enthusiasm and a positive attitude when coping with pressure at work
• Monitors and upholds high quality of service and products to clients (internal and external).  A practical approach to problems with client focus and commercial awareness
• Takes personal responsibility and accountability for own work.  Continuously learns from experiences. Seeks out feedback and development opportunities
• Ability to build good relationships with clients 
• Communicates with impact in a way that is open, honest, consistent, and clear

KPMG has one of the leading Indirect Tax practices in the UK. We work as a national practice providing advice and support in all aspects of Indirect Tax (VAT, Customs Duty, Green taxes) to a broad range of business sectors including large multi-nationals, household name retailers, public sector organisations and Financial services (banking, insurance, asset finance, asset management and real estate clients)

The Indirect Tax practice is a fast-growing and dynamic business, currently with approximately 20 partners and 200 professional staff located across the UK.  We work to support our portfolio of clients with a variety of Indirect tax issues.  Within the various teams we have specialists in sectors such as Retail, Supply Chain, International Trade, alongside our Public Sector and Financial services specialisms.  We work closely with our colleagues in Trade & Customs, Corporate and Employment tax to deliver value to KPMG’s clients.  


The role in question is with the Financial Services (FS) Indirect tax team. The FS Indirect Tax practice currently services a broad range of clients, providing both VAT and Insurance Premium Tax (IPT) services. As VAT and IPT are real time, transactional taxes we work closely with our clients, building up a deep knowledge of their activities and how their businesses operate.

The team undertakes both compliance and advisory services. Over the last 12 months the team has been successful in winning a number of new, exciting projects. These projects include working with some of the largest investment banks, insurers, asset managers and fintechs In the market, we continue to see strong demand from clients looking for indirect tax support.
